The storyline reached a peak during EastEnders Live Week on 19 February 2015, the show's 30th anniversary episode, during which Lucy's younger brother is revealed to have killed her following a confrontation at home. Lucy's younger brother Bobby Beale was revealed to be the killer on 19 February 2015 in a special flashback episode.
